## Who to ping: slow autocomplete index

If the Birchline autocomplete index is lagging (suggestions taking >400ms, or stale entries showing up), it's almost always the nightly rebuild falling behind. Don't restart the indexer yourself — that makes the backlog worse. The owning team is Typeahead Guild; Priya runs point this quarter and usually replies fast during the eng sync window. For anything index-related, drop a note to the guild inbox below.

billing contact of bawep-fawif = fenath_zorael@nelvrocorp.corp

# Build Provenance: Incremental Rebuilds on Mosswire

Quick primer: Mosswire only rebuilds pages whose content hash changed, so "why didn't my page update?" usually means the source hash matched. Every incremental run writes a provenance record — which inputs, which template version, which cache entries it reused. If output looks stale, don't nuke the cache first; check the provenance log. Each record is keyed by the token that appears below.

build token for fafof-tageg: htk21_f30a3062ec5a0972b3bbf

Speeds up template rendering in Quillpress by ~40% on the Marrowfield benchmark. Changes: compiled templates are cached per-locale, partial lookups are memoized, and the escape pass now runs once per fragment instead of per-render. No output changes; golden-file tests pass unmodified. Reviewer note: the cache sizing and eviction behavior are governed by a handful of constants now centralized in one module. Please sanity-check the values below against our memory budget.

tuning constants:
RATE_LIMITS = {
    "wenwyn": 5,
    "druael": 1,
}